a 3 inch larger 'wingspan' is pretty huge. and contributes greatly to the drop achievable/optimal.

it is also known as a positive or a negative ape index. mentioning that I have a negative ape index makes me feel better about my not considerable drop.

Lots of other things factor in.

My fitter did quite a few tests with different bar reach/drop combos. Resistance, EMG, etc. This level of drop provided me with the most activation amongst working muscles without impinging my hips at all. Going higher was actually worse.

So with all that taken into account I have no real reason to believe that things are incorrect.
